<p>DESCRIPTION</p> <p>Amazon's Project Kuiper is an initiative to launch a constellation of Low Earth Orbit satellites that will provide low-latency, high-speed broadband connectivity to unserved and underserved communities around the world.</p> <p>Export Control Requirement:</p> <p>Due to applicable export control laws and regulations, candidates must be a U.S. citizen or national, U.S. permanent resident (i.e., current Green Card holder), or lawfully admitted into the U.S. as a refugee or granted asylum.</p> <p>Key job responsibilities</p> <p>We are looking for a stellar lawyer to join Project Kuiper's legal team. This lawyer will join a team responsible for providing legal counsel on all aspects of Kuiper's global compliance, supporting all legal aspects of Kuiper's global Law Enforcement and Intercept program. The lawyer will work with Kuiper's technical teams, public policy team, and other stakeholders throughout Amazon to strategize and advise on the constellation of regulatory issues involved in designing and building a global satellite network.</p> <p>Prior satellite or regulatory experience is helpful but not required. But a successful candidate must have the skills and curiosity to become familiar with the technical and regulatory aspects of our innovative constellation, satellites, software and ground-based infrastructure. Success in this role requires superb writing and analytical skills, excellent judgment in facing novel issues, a strong bias for action, creativity, collegiality, flexibility, and enthusiasm for our mission to connect the unserved and underserved around the globe.</p> <p>BASIC QUALIFICATIONS</p> <ul> <li>5+ years of legal experience </li><li>Juris Doctor and membership in one state bar or equivalent </li><li>3+ years of legal experience related to law enforcement and/or lawful intercept requests </li></ul> <p>P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S</p> <ul> <li>Strong communication skills (verbal, written, oral) </li><li>3+ years working on regulatory matters or technology related litigation </li><li>Ability to travel as needed </li><li>Ability to prioritize in a fast-moving environment </li><li>Ability to work independently while contributing successfully to cross-functional teams </li></ul> <p>Amazon is an equal opportunity employer and does not discriminate on the basis of protected veteran status, disability, or other legally protected status.</p> <p>Our inclusive culture empowers Amazonians to deliver the best results for our customers.
